These will not work if you have a drip edge
James L. Tyler✓ Verified Purchase•July 25, 2023
Nice product, and I was excited to install them before fall arrives and my gutters fill with pine cones. However, my roof has architectural shingles with metal drip edge, as most roofs should, but these will not fit behind the drip edge or on top of the drip edge. The gutters that use the gutter nail spikes will work somewhat with these. These will definitely NOT fit my gutters that have the hidden gutter hangers. I had to cut the back flange off and slide them under the shingles. Not what I wanted to do since the portion of the roof takes a severe beating from the south winds. I will have to switch to another type. Positives, these come very well package and protected nicely from shipping damages.

Well made,decent gauge steel, is not flimsy. Installation was straight forward. My roof has a drip edge, and some complained about installation being difficult in this scenario. The drip edge becomes an issue when you get to the highest pitch area of your gutter. As some others commented, you may have to gently lift the shingles and drip edge to be able to drive the screws into the facial board. Not a big deal, and was easy to do during a time of day when the roof had been warmed by the sun. Product seems to be solid, a Michigan winter will be the real test.
